Make emergency calls while in
MOTOtalk
If you attempt to make an Emergency 911 call while in
MOTOtalk mode, your phone will automatically exit
MOTOtalk mode and attempt to find a network signal.
If you are out of network coverage your phone will not
be able to make an emergency 911 cellular call until
you go back into the network coverage area.
You must wait until the phone reconnects to the
network before attempting to make an emergency 911
or
cellular call.
